About Roslyn, NY

Roslyn is a city in New York, located in Nassau County. The city spans 1 ZIP code and is home to approximately 12,796 residents. It is a mature city, with a median age of 48.3 years.

Economically, Roslyn is a affluent community. The median household income of $232,279 is more than double the national average. Approximately 4.4% of residents live below the poverty line. The unemployment rate is 3.8%, below the national average.

The real estate market in Roslyn is among the most expensive housing markets in the country. Median home values stand at $1,214,500, which is more than double the national average. Renters typically pay around $2,239 per month. Homeownership is high at 90.2%, typical of suburban and family-oriented communities.

The population of Roslyn is highly educated. 84.9%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her — more than double the national average. The community is majority White (68.64%).
